The Battle of Resolution: 4K vs. Full HD

One of the most significant differences between the HC-PV100 and HC-V100 lies in their video recording resolution. The HC-PV100 boasts a 4K recording capability, allowing you to capture incredibly detailed and lifelike footage. On the other hand, the HC-V100 records in Full HD, which is still a high-quality resolution but falls short of the visual fidelity offered by 4K.
If you prioritize capturing stunning detail and plan to view your videos on a large screen, the 4K resolution of the HC-PV100 is a compelling advantage. However, if you primarily shoot for online platforms or smaller screens, the Full HD resolution of the HC-V100 might be sufficient.

Zoom Power: 30x vs. 20x Optical Zoom

Both camcorders offer optical zoom capabilities, allowing you to get closer to your subjects without compromising image quality. The HC-PV100 boasts a powerful 30x optical zoom, extending your reach significantly compared to the 20x optical zoom of the HC-V100.
For capturing faraway subjects like wildlife or sporting events, the 30x optical zoom of the HC-PV100 provides a distinct advantage. However, if your shooting needs are more centered around everyday moments or closer subjects, the 20x zoom of the HC-V100 might be sufficient.

Beyond Resolution and Zoom: Unveiling Other Differences

Beyond resolution and zoom, the HC-PV100 and HC-V100 offer several other distinctions that might influence your decision:

  • Slow Motion: The HC-PV100 allows you to capture slow-motion footage at 120fps, while the HC-V100 offers 100fps slow motion.
  • Microphone: The HC-PV100 features a stereo microphone for capturing richer audio, while the HC-V100 has a built-in mono microphone.
  • Battery Life: The HC-PV100 boasts a slightly longer battery life compared to the HC-V100.
